Aims, contents and method of the course
Functions, vectors, differentiation, integration, complex numbers, statistics of errors, partial derivatives, fields, gradient, divergence, curl, line integral, multiple integrals, simple differential equations, theorems of Gauss and Stokes, Taylor series.
